Enamel frit Metallurgy Glass or frit used to coat, protect and decorate metal surfaces. They consist generally of mixtures of borates, silicates and aluminates of the alkali metals, fritted at temperatures around 1200° C and milled with additions to give desired properties of color, opacity and coefficient of expansion. Frit burner Occupations Tends equipment that blends and melts materials, such as clay, flint, and lead oxides, to make glaze: Weighs specified amounts of ingredients on scale according to batch card. Dumps weighed materials into mixing machine. Sets timing device on mixer for specified period and starts mixer. Observes mixture for conformance to coloring specifications. Empties batch from machine into bin and transports bin to frit furnace, using lift truck. Dumps materials into furnace and turns gas and air valves to heat furnace to specified temperature. Shuts off furnace and turns wheel to pour fused mass from furnace into water sump to undergo crystallization. Drains off water and shovels crystals (frit) into bin. Transports bin to storage area, using handtruck. (references)
Frit maker Occupations Tends ball mill that mixes and grinds materials to produce glaze for coating pottery, tile, and porcelain: Weighs materials, such as calcium, carbonate, clay, feldspar, flint, and lead oxide, in specified proportions, using tubs and scale. Dumps materials into mill and pushes button to start mill that pulverizes and mixes glaze ingredients. Turns valve to transfer finished glaze from mill over screens and magnets and into storage jars. Frit

A frit (sometimes spelled fritt) is a ground glass or glaze used in pottery. Some materials have to be fritted before they can be used because they are soluble or toxic. For example, some lead compounds are toxic, and borax, used in glaze as a flux and a glass former, is soluble. The modern potter uses lead as a frit of lead bisilicate (PbO.2SiO2), lead sesquisilicate (2PbO.3SiO2) or lead monosilicate (PbO.SiO2). Borax will be used as a frit of sodium diborate (Na2.2B2O3.10H2O) or anhydrous borax (Na2.2B2O3).

Near eastern pottery from the 13th century made use of frits in the clay body to achieve white wares that looked like Chinese porcelain, whose raw materials were inaccessible and little understood. Iznik pottery from the late 15th century was made of 80% silica, 10% glass frit and 10% white clay, with added lead and sodium compounds to reduce the firing temperature. In Europe from the 16th to the 18th century, several attempts were made to imitate porcelain using frit; these can be referred to as soft-paste porcelain although this terms also covers other formulations. The development of feldspar porcelain by the Meissen pottery lead most manufacturers to abandon frit bodies. However, some imitations of Iznik ware made at Kütahya today still use a frit body.

Frit is popular as a method of decorating handmade glass. It is utilized in both the offhand/furnace type of large scale glass work as well as the smaller scale flamework/lampwork process. Glass is crushed, graded according to size, and melted onto other glass to produce patterns and color. A common method of application is to roll the hot glass, hollow or solid, in frit. It can be sprinkled on to the pieces, or poured on the inside of a tube.
